The Legacy of Folgers Coffee
Folgers Coffee has woven itself into the fabric of American mornings. It all started in 1850 when James Folger, a gold miner during the California Gold Rush, discovered a passion for coffee roasting. After developing expertise in sourcing coffee beans, he opened up J. A. Folger & Co. in San Francisco. The brand has since evolved into one of America’s best-selling coffee brands, recognized for its commitment to quality and flavor.

Coffee Bean Varieties
Folgers primarily uses two types of coffee beans:
- Arabica: Renowned for its smooth flavor and higher acidity, Arabica beans are the more delicate of the two varieties. They thrive in higher altitudes and are grown primarily in Brazil, Colombia, and Central America.
- Robusta: Known for its strong flavor and higher caffeine content, Robusta beans grow in lower altitudes, primarily used for espresso blends. They are typically sourced from Vietnam, Uganda, and parts of Brazil.
The careful selection of beans from these varietals contributes significantly to the flavor profile of Folgers coffee.
Regions of Coffee Cultivation
Coffee is predominantly grown in what is known as the “Coffee Belt,” which spans the globe between the Tropics of Cancer and Capricorn. Here, we will focus on the key regions that supply Folgers with its quality coffee beans:
South America
One of Folgers’ primary sources of coffee is South America, particularly Colombia and Brazil. Colombian coffee is famed for its smooth, mild taste and is one of the most sought-after varieties worldwide. Brazilian coffee, on the other hand, is known for its chocolatey notes and balancing acidity.
Central America
Countries like Guatemala, Costa Rica, and Honduras are crucial contributors to the coffee supply and offer a range of flavor profiles. Guatemalan coffee is typically full-bodied with a rich taste, while Costa Rican beans are known for their clean flavors and high acidity.
Africa
Though not as prevalent in Folgers’ blends, African coffee beans are influential in the coffee market. Ethiopian coffee, famous for its fruity and floral notes, is a staple of specialty coffee.
The Coffee Production Process
Once the beans are sourced, they undergo a meticulous production process that ensures the final product adheres to Folgers’ high-quality standards.
1. Harvesting
Coffee harvesting is a crucial step that requires expertise and timing. Depending on the region, coffee cherries are typically hand-picked when they reach their peak ripeness. This labor-intensive process is essential, as overripe or under-ripe cherries can significantly impact the coffee’s flavor.
2. Processing
After harvesting, the cherries undergo processing to extract the coffee beans:
Wet Processing:
This method is common in regions with ample water supply. The pulp is removed from the cherries, and the beans are fermented to enhance flavor before being dried.
Dry Processing:
Often used in drier climates, this process leaves the cherries to dry in the sun, allowing for a more concentrated flavor profile.
3. Milling
Post drying, the beans go through milling, which involves hulling the dried cherry layers and sorting the beans by size, weight, and quality.
4. Roasting
Roasting is where Folgers truly shines. The company employs proprietary roasting techniques that develop the beans’ unique flavors. The roasting process typically includes:
- Light Roasting: Preserves the beans’ original flavor, often yielding a brighter, acidic taste.
- Dark Roasting: Results in a bolder and more robust flavor profile, which is synonymous with Folgers’ signature brews.
5. Packaging
After roasting, the coffee is quickly packaged to preserve freshness. Folgers utilizes specially designed vacuum-sealed containers to lock in flavor and aroma, allowing coffee lovers to enjoy the best possible brew.

What are the origins of Folgers Coffee?
The origins of Folgers Coffee can be traced back to the mid-19th century when James A. Folger, a gold miner, discovered a passion for coffee while working in the California goldfields. He recognized the potential for quality coffee and began roasting beans in a small tin shop in the heart of San Francisco around 1850. This pioneering spirit laid the groundwork for what would become one of America’s most beloved coffee brands.
As demand for coffee grew, Folger’s business expanded, leading to the establishment of the J.A. Folger Coffee Company in 1860. The company continued to innovate, creating blends that catered to the tastes of American coffee drinkers and helping to shape the future of coffee consumption in the United States. Over the decades, Folgers has maintained its commitment to quality and consistency, which has allowed it to remain a household name.
How did Folgers grow as a brand?
The growth of Folgers as a brand is attributed to its strategic marketing and the ability to adapt to changing consumer preferences over the years. From its humble beginnings, the company recognized the importance of branding and distribution. By introducing ground coffee in sealed packaging, they made it convenient for consumers, leading to increased sales and widespread recognition.
In the mid-20th century, Folgers further solidified its position in the coffee market by focusing on mass advertising and leveraging television commercials to reach a broader audience. This aggressive marketing strategy resonated with consumers and established Folgers as a staple in American households, effectively elevating it to become one of the most popular coffee brands in the country.

What is the significance of the Folgers jingle?
The Folgers jingle, “The Best Part of Wakin’ Up,” has become an iconic part of American advertising history. First introduced in the 1980s, the jingle resonated with coffee drinkers and effectively captured the essence of enjoying a fresh cup of coffee in the morning. Its catchy tune and relatable lyrics contributed to Folgers’ brand recognition and have helped solidify its status in popular culture.
The jingle’s enduring popularity reflects the emotional connection many people have with coffee as a daily ritual. It evokes feelings of comfort, warmth, and joy, making it a memorable part of many individuals’ morning routines. Over time, the jingle has not only advertised the product but has also become a cultural touchstone, reminding consumers that Folgers is synonymous with starting the day on a positive note.
